Is the motherboard still flexing? Are you putting the heat sinks on too tight?

You kind of have to play with the heat sinks to get them at the correct level.

Make sure you are getting a full square on the heat sink after setting it on the cpu or gpu ,to know its making good contact.

Also look over the mobo for any parts that are broken, I found 3 components on a 360 i just bought, so its worth checking, and also look for traces that could be damage.

Try doing it again, well heating the hatsinks untill they give you 2 red lights(without having the fans plugged and having the 4 bolts finger tght, not screwed tight), then wait like 2 more mins with the red lights on. then turn it off and wait for the heatsinks to cool down, then from there tighten the bolts a little, and just hope it works.

I have a box with the ram chip problem I was going to use a heat gun however I've found that the chip is cracked on the bottom and is missing a component, so differentially check to make sure all the chips are secure.

You'll have to use the heat gun as the chips don't get hot enough to reflow themselves.
